> initailly there was an UPGRADE_FORCE_DOWNGRADE property for the upgrade resource. This property would be set to true and passed in the body of a POST to create an upgrade to indicate that the upgrade was really a downgrade. It was suggested that instead of having a property on the resource that it would be better to use a create directive of 'downgrade' in the POST when the resource was first created. When I added the directive, I didn't immediately remove the property since it would have broken the existing users (Ambari UI) of the API. Instead I added the TODO.
> Right now the code looks for the directive first and then checks for the property. As long as nobody is still creating the upgrade resource with the UPGRADE_FORCE_DOWNGRADE property, it should be safe to just remove it and the little bit of related code.
